So, 'The List' is this interesting thriller from 2000 that really dives into the murky waters of morality and desperation. The vibe is pretty gritty, with a tension that builds nicely as the narrative unfolds. The performances feel raw; the high-class prostitute's threat to expose her clientele creates this palpable sense of danger. You get a real sense of a world where secrets can lead to lethal consequences. The judge's struggle adds a nice layer of complexity, pulling you into his conflict. The pacing can be uneven at times, but it kind of enhances the suspense, making you feel as tangled as the characters. It’s not your run-of-the-mill thriller, which gives it a bit of a unique edge.
